    St John's National Academy of Health Sciences, Bangalore Placements

    St John's National Academy of Health Sciences Bangalore placements have a strong track record, particularly in the healthcare and medical fields. As per the NIRF data 2025, the median salary offered was Rs 5,55,000 for UG courses and Rs 3,80,000 for the PG courses. St John’s Bangalore placement cell maintains extensive partnerships with various healthcare organisations, hospitals, and research institutions. 

    St John’s Bangalore placement cell helps students prepare for the competitive job market in the healthcare sector. The placement process at St John’s Bangalore is well-structured, with a dedicated placement cell that facilitates recruitment drives, conducts mock interviews, and offers career counselling services.     St John's Bangalore Placements 2025

    The table below shows the placement statistics of the UG and PG programmes at St John's National Academy of Health Sciences as per the NIRF Report 2025.

    St. John’s Bangalore Placement Statistics for UG Courses

    Particulars

    Statistics

    No. of students placed

    99

    Median salary

    Rs 5,55,000

    No. of students selected for Higher Studies

    18

    St. John’s Bangalore Placement Data for PG 2 Year Programme

    Particulars

    Statistics

    No. of students placed

    46

    Median salary

    Rs 3,80,000

    No. of students selected for Higher Studies

    2

    St. John’s Bangalore Placement Statistics for PG 3 Year Programme

    Particulars

    Statistics

    No. of students placed

    100

    Median salary

    Rs 13,50,000

    No. of students selected for Higher Studies

    13

    St John's National Academy of Health Sciences, Bangalore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's)

    1: How many students were placed in St John’s Bangalore?

    The placement record for St John’s Bangalore is good. According to the NIRF Report 2025, there are 99 students placed after the UG courses, 46 students placed after PG-2 year courses and 100 students placed after the completion of the PG-3 year course.

    2: What is the median salary offered at St John’s Bangalore?

    The median salary offered at St John’s Bangalore, as per the NIRF Report 2025, is Rs Rs 5,55,000 for UG courses, Rs 3,80,000 for PG 2 years courses and Rs 13,50,000 for PG 3 years courses.
